Can sushi give you worms?

Anisakiasis or anisakiosis is a disease that is caused by parasites. There are small anisakis worms that can cause it if you eat raw or undercooked fish or seafood. Severe abdominal pain can be a symptom.

What parasites can you get from eating raw fish?

A person can get a fish tapeworm if they eat fish that is contaminated with the Diphyllobothrium latum. The fish tapeworm is a disease caused by a parasites. Small organisms in the water and large mammals that eat fish are some of the places where this type of tapeworm can grow.

Why is sushi eaten raw?

When eating raw fish at a sushi restaurant it is usually caught in cold waters and frozen. The freezing of the fish will kill any worms or parasites that might be in the fish. It’s not a good idea to freeze meat because it doesn’t kill E.

How do you make sushi grade fish?

A sushi-quality fish is caught quickly, bled, gutted, and iced thoroughly. Salmon can be frozen at 0F for 7 days or at -35F for 15 hours. It will make the fish safe to eat.
